To make the antenna thin and to reduce the mount cost of components by mounting surface mounted antenna on a mount substrate so that their planes of polarization cross each other at right angles, and providing on the same mount surface an amplifying circuit, a shield case which covers it, and a phase circuit which feeds electricity with a specific phase difference.
The two surface mounted antennas 3 and 4 are arranged having the length directions f their base bodies crossed at right angles so that the planes of polarization of radiated radio waves cross each other at right angles in the normal direction of the mount substrate 2. The phase circuit 6, shifts the phases of signals supplied from the two surface mounted antennas 3 and 4 to the amplifying circuit by 90°. Consequently, the circular polarizing antenna 1 operates as an antenna corresponding to a circular polarized radio wave. Consequently, the shield case containing the surface mounted antennas 3 and 4 and amplifying circuit and the phase circuit 6 can be mounted on only the other main surface of the mount substrate 2, so the mount substrate 2 which is inexpensive can be used to lower the mount cost of the components.
